Social media platforms are not just for personal connections; they are powerful marketing tools for small businesses. Leveraging platforms like Facebook, Instagram, LinkedIn, and even TikTok (depending on the target audience) allows businesses to showcase products, run targeted ads, engage with followers, and drive traffic to their websites or online stores. In Bangladesh, where social media penetration is high, active and strategic social media marketing can significantly boost brand visibility, generate leads, and directly influence purchase decisions, thereby increasing sales.
Email Marketing: Nurturing Leads and Driving Repeat Business
Email marketing remains one of the most effective and cost-efficient digital marketing strategies for small businesses to boost sales. By building an email list through opt-ins, businesses can nurture leads with personalized content, shop exclusive offers, and valuable updates. It's also an excellent tool for driving repeat purchases and fostering customer loyalty through loyalty programs, birthday discounts, or abandoned cart reminders. The direct and personal nature of email allows for highly targeted communication that can significantly influence purchasing behavior and extend customer lifetime value.
Pay-Per-Click (PPC) Advertising: Immediate Visibility
For small businesses seeking immediate visibility and a quick boost in sales, Pay-Per-Click (PPC) advertising through platforms like Google Ads and social media advertising offers a powerful solution. PPC allows businesses to place targeted ads at the top of search results or within social media feeds, only paying when someone clicks on their ad. This provides instant traffic to your website or online store, enabling you to test offers, generate quick leads, and drive sales, especially for time-sensitive promotions or new product launches.
